Runbook fragment — Spare parts dispatch, Wrenholt relay station.

Parts for Wrenholt ship in the grey Pelican-style cases only; confirm each case against the picking list and photograph the seals before closing. Stage cases at bay 2 no later than 06:45 on run days, with the manifest in the sleeve pocket. When the Skylark Haulage driver arrives, the shift lead relays the confidential hand-over instruction below.

drop instructions, bahif-bahip: the norax feniel courier leaves the drumir kaseth rusir ledger at gate 1983 under passcode 849948

Subject: Key-card stock — Harlen Quay site

Dispatch,

Two hundred blank key-cards for the new Harlen Quay office arrive Friday via Torvane Logistics. Count the cartons against the manifest before signing, and lock stock in the dispatch cage until the access team collects. Torvane requires a sealed receipt per carton. Before releasing anything to their driver, state the confirmation phrase agreed with the office manager.

handover note for tajef-yafof: the belox jorael courier leaves the jorix ledger at gate 9537 under passcode 794379

Artifact Signing — Pickwise Optimizer. All release artifacts for the Pickwise warehouse pick-list optimizer are signed at build time by the Corrigan build farm and verified again at deploy by the fleet agent on each warehouse node. No unsigned artifact may reach a node, even in staging. Verification uses a single pinned public key; rotation requires security-team sign-off and a fleet-wide config push. For audit purposes, the currently pinned verification key is recorded below.

signing key of fahif-tawip = bky13_NGDSy3CZ4WJYy

# Transport Notes: Antique Clock to Harrowfen Workshop

Quick one for the dispatch desk: the old longcase clock from the Pellworth boardroom is finally going out for repair at the Harrowfen Clockworks. It's crated but fragile — keep it upright the whole way, no stacking anything on top. The restorer, Mr. Dallingby, only takes deliveries between 10:00 and 14:00 on weekdays. Book a padded van, not the usual courier bike. The hand-over instruction for the courier is noted just below.

drop instructions, hahip-badug: the quenox ralath courier leaves the kaseth fraiel rusiel tameth belys istdor ralion giliel ledger at gate 7830 under passcode 165413